[华为云在线课程][零基础学HTML5][学习笔记]
1,HTML5介绍
HTML
HTML - HyperText Markup Language
中文:超文本标记语言
作用:编写网页
组成:标签
HTML5是HTML的第五个版本
HTML5简称为H5
HTML5
HTML5是HTML最新的修订版本,2014年10月由万维网联盟(W3C)完成标准制定。
HTML5的设计目的是为了在移动设备上支持多媒体。
HTML5简单易学,是下一代HTML的标准。
HTML , HTML 4.01的上一个版本诞生于 1999 年。自从那以后,Web 世界已经经历了巨变。
HTML5 仍处于完善之中。然而,大部分现代浏览器已经具备了某些 HTML5 支持。
声明必须位于 HTML5 文档中的第一行
HTML5 是 W3C 与 WHATWG 合作的结果,WHATWG 指 Web Hypertext Application Technology Working Group。WHATWG 致力于 web 表单和应用程序,而 W3C 专注于 XHTML 2.0。在 2006 年,双方决定进行合作,来创建一个新版本的 HTML。
HTML5 中的一些有趣的新特性:
用于绘画的 canvas 元素
用于媒介回放的 video 和 audio 元素
对本地离线存储的更好的支持
新的特殊内容元素,比如 article、footer、header、nav、section
新的表单控件,比如 calendar、date、time、email、url、search
HTML5的优势
丰富的功能(音频与视频,地址位置,本地存储,离线存储)
兼容性
统一了规范
Web开发
网站开发就是Web开发中的一种
前端开发与后端开发
H5技术属于前端开发的范畴
Web前端开发工程师
H5工程师成为了招聘市场上的香饽饽
移动前端开发
大量移动设备的普及
移动前端开发正变得越来越重要
H5技术在移动前端开发领域大放异彩
H5成为泛指整个前端领域的代名词
开发工具
浏览器:Chrome
编辑器:Visual Studio Code
2,HTML5常用元素
新元素=新标签
常用元素(常用标签)
作用:语义化
页面的主体结构
网页=头部+身体+尾部
header元素:表示页面的头部(每一个小的区域也可以有自己的header)
main元素:表示网页中的主要内容(一个页面中只有一个)
footer元素:表示页面的尾部
nav元素:表示页面导航区域(可以有多个)
article元素:表示页面中的文章或文档区域(内部可以有自己的header和footer)
aside元素:表示页面的侧边栏或者广告栏
section元素:表示页面中的一个区域,强调分块,有一定独立性